  1. I never understood why older racing frames have big holes in their BB
    shells. Is this to drain water, to allow flushing and re-greasing without
    disassembly, or just to look cute, with heart shaped holes and such?

    This always seemed stupid to me, because of road spray, etc.

    ???

    Matt O.

  2. Matt O'Toole said:

    I never understood why older racing frames have big holes in their
    BB shells. Is this to drain water, to allow flushing and
    re-greasing without disassembly, or just to look cute, with heart
    shaped holes and such?

    Quoted message said:

    This always seemed stupid to me, because of road spray, etc.

    I recall that the keyhole slot in the seat tube was deeper than the
    clamping depth for the seat post and that spray from the rear wheel
    could enter to fill the bottom of the frame with water. To avoid
    this, we made sure there was liberal grease in that slot.

    Then someone started drilling a hole in the center of the BB to let
    the water out, after which the idea was widely imitated. Various
    logos were cut to make even larger openings, so much so that the shell
    had no lateral strength and developed nonparallel faces in use.

    Yes, I found that to be stupid because it did not address the problem
    of allowing water to enter, aside from being an inexcusable structural
    weak spot.

    Jobst Brandt

  5. In article <[email hidden]>,

    Martin Borsje said:

    What comes in must go out!

    Wherefore else holes in the fork tube ends (4x)?

    Venting to allow hot air out of the tube when brazing, which would
    otherwise force itself out through the joint causing spattering of
    molten brass or silver. It's not necessary when the tube is open on the
    ends, which is the case in the main frame tubes. The vent holes should
    be closed by the framebuilder at the end of brazing, as they serve no
    purpose after the frame is built. Indeed, they are a water infiltration
    point.

    Dear James,

    Nice pictures.

    Alas, I didn't make myself clear. I was looking for old bicycles, by
    which I mean pre-1910 and preferably pre-1900 safeties, not newfangled
    stuff.

    That is, I'm curious about when the drain holes started more than the
    artistic carving.

    As far as I can tell, the older bottom-bracket pieces didn't come with
    drain holes. Instead, they came with a pair of threaded holes on top
    of the bottom bracket shell for adding oil-fittings to lubricate the
    bearings:

    http://books.google.com/books?id=4EsxXM90hDcC&printsec=frontcover&dq=Cycle+Building+and+Repairing&as_brr=1&ei=GrUuR6qDGYb0oAKS6oH2CQ#PPA50,M1

    See the bottom of page 49 and the drawing that follows on page 50.

    Here's the only faintly applicable ~1900 comment that I've found so
    far, which suggests that they were more worried about oil dripping
    from the bottom bracket into the frame than water from the frame
    getting into the bottom bracket:

    "In some cases the cups [of the bottom bracket] instead of being
    screwed into the bracket itself are screwed into a separate sleeve,
    which, in its turn, fits into the bracket. This prevents the oil from
    getting into the tubes of the frame, when the machine is turned upside
    down to repair a puncture, and it also prevents the balls from going
    astray in a similar way when putting the bearing together. This is a
    little refinement no doubt, though corks put into the tube ends do
    nearly as well."
